One of the most memorable pieces of what's called 'women's fiction' I've ever read. Most women's fiction I read is like Chinese food; good (or not so good) at the time but soon forgotten, but this one has stuck with me ever since I first read it 4 years ago. I've never forgotten Eldora and I doubt I ever will.

I was also impressed at how accurately the author caught the 'feel' of the 50s-60s, when Eldora was young -- the choices she faced, the way things were then.
